Biological & Physical Sciences is the 28th most popular major in the country with 30,075 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.

Across Maryland, there were 73 biological and physical sciences gra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

For this year’s “Schools Highly Focused on Biological & Physical Sciences Major in Maryland” ranking, we looked at 5 colleges that offer a degree in biological and physical sciences. This a ranking of the schools where the largest percentage of students has enrolled in biological and physical sciences.
